FARNBOROUGH : PLANE ORDERS REVEALED

Boeing and Emirates have announced the first order of the Farnborough air show, the world's largest air show.

The $9.1bn (£5.9bn) deal will see Emirates buy 30 Boeing 777 aircraft. Earlier reports had suggested that Emirates would order 20 planes.

Boeing's rival Airbus has also received an order for 51 A320 jets from US group Air Lease Corporation, worth $4.4bn.

The biennial show is normally used as an arena for companies in the aerospace industry to make major announcements. Emirates had been expected to lead the way with orders at Farnborough, after splashing out $11bn for Airbus A380s at last month's Berlin air show.
